我有一个 GUI,它也与项目中的其他任务结合在一起。
所以我们在 GUI 的代码中有一些自定义包含。
我想知道我们是否也能在模拟器中检查这个 GUI。
当我尝试运行 Simulator 时,它会抱怨包含语句中缺少自定义文件...
我能以某种方式解决吗,因为我只想尝试项目的 TouchGFX 部分。
是否有关于 Simulator 如何构建的更多信息?
2023-2-8 10:54:22
简短的回答,不。 TouchGFX 应用程序的结构使得 GUI 将在任何 HAL(目标 HAL 或模拟器 HAL - SDL2 HAL)之上运行。因此,TouchGFX Designer 中的“运行模拟器”按钮将调用编译和链接到 SDL2 平台的调用,而您的 CubeIDE 项目将链接到某些 MCU 系列的具体库。
简短的回答,不。 TouchGFX 应用程序的结构使得 GUI 将在任何 HAL(目标 HAL 或模拟器 HAL - SDL2 HAL)之上运行。因此,TouchGFX Designer 中的“运行模拟器”按钮将调用编译和链接到 SDL2 平台的调用,而您的 CubeIDE 项目将链接到某些 MCU 系列的具体库。
举报